Leak Detection Techniques without Damage

In the realm of industrial infrastructure and building maintenance, identifying leaks promptly and accurately is paramount. Outdated methods often involve intrusive procedures that can cause damage to structures or disrupt operations. Fortunately, a suite of non-destructive leak detection methods has emerged, providing reliable solutions without compromising integrity. These techniques leverage various physical principles, such as acoustics, electromagnetic fields, and infrared radiation, to pinpoint leaks with precision. Ultrasonic sensors detect the high-frequency sounds produced by escaping fluids, while Electromagnetic methods identify variations in magnetic fields caused by fluid flow. Infrared cameras reveal temperature differentials that indicate areas of heat loss associated with leaks. By utilizing these advanced technologies, professionals can accurately pinpoint leaks efficiently and minimize disruption to critical systems.

Pinpointing Water Leaks: Signs, Symptoms, and Solutions

Water leaks can cause significant damage to your property if left undetected. That's why it's crucial to watch for the indicators of a water problem. One common indication is a sudden spike in your water bill. Another hint is flowing water coming from walls, ceilings, or floors.

Mold growth can also indicate a water leak, as it thrives in damp environments. If you notice any these warning indicators, it's important to inspect the origin right away.

A professional plumber can assist in locating the leak and provide effective solutions. Prevention water leaks is also important. This includes regularly checking your plumbing system for issues and making timely repairs.

Gas Leak Detection: Ensuring Safety and Adherence

Prompt and effective gas leak detection is paramount for safeguarding human health and the environment. Leaks can pose serious risks, including explosions, fires, and toxic gas exposure. Adhering to stringent safety protocols and regulatory standards is crucial for minimizing these threats. Specialized equipment and trained technicians are essential for accurately identifying leaks in a timely manner. Regular inspections, maintenance procedures, and employee training programs contribute to a comprehensive approach that mitigates the dangers associated with gas leaks.

A well-structured leak detection program involves a combination of methods, such as sniffer devices, infrared cameras, and pressure monitoring systems. These tools enable technicians to pinpoint leaks quickly and efficiently. Furthermore, implementing robust communication channels and emergency response plans ensures that any detected leaks are addressed promptly and effectively. By prioritizing gas leak detection, businesses and organizations demonstrate their commitment to safety and regulatory compliance.

Cutting-Edge Leak Detection Technologies for Pinpoint Results

In today's demanding industrial landscape, pinpointing leaks with absolute precision is paramount. Advanced leak detection technologies are revolutionizing this process, offering robust solutions for a range of applications. These cutting-edge tools leverage sophisticated algorithms to detect even the most undetectable leaks with unmatched accuracy.

Ultrasonic leak detection, for instance, utilizes sound waves to reveal leaks in piping systems. Thermal imaging cameras identify temperature variations caused by escaping gases or liquids, while acoustic emission sensors analyze the audible signals emitted by leaking components.

  • Furthermore, cutting-edge software processes the gathered data in real time, providing meaningful insights to technicians.
  • These advancements in leak detection technology not only ensure improved safety but also minimize environmental impact and maximize operational efficiency.
